Position Overview

As part of Risk Management and Compliance, you are at the center of keeping JPMorgan Chase strong and resilient. You help the firm grow its business in a responsible way by anticipating new and emerging risks, and using your expert judgement to solve real-world challenges that impact our company, customers and communities.

As an Executive Director on the Consumer Branded Card Acquisitions Risk team, you will define and refine credit criteria for branded card products, ensuring growth objectives are met while delinquency and loss performance remain within our risk appetite. You will utilize your deep expertise in credit risk management, product collaboration, and stakeholder engagement, including evaluation of alternative data to support testing, innovative capabilities, and growth initiatives. You will also build the leadership pipeline and foster a high-performance, inclusive culture.

Job Responsibilities

  • Set and evolve acquisition credit criteria across channels to align with growth, profitability, and risk appetite.
  • Assess expected losses, profitability, and customer behavior to inform launch recommendations and sustainable scaling.
  • Track approval rates, credit quality, delinquency, and losses; identify opportunities for criteria enhancements and risk mitigation.
  • Brief general managers and senior leaders on performance drivers, approval trends, and strategic recommendations.
  • Serve as a key partner to Product, Marketing, and Finance, sharing insights on application volume, credit trends, and upcoming model/criteria changes.
  • Evaluate new products/channels and design risk guardrails that balance growth and sound risk management; leverage champion–challenger testing.
  • Maintain robust documentation and controls; support internal/external audits and ensure compliance with regulatory and policy requirements.
  • Lead, mentor, and develop a high-performing team; build leadership bench and drive a culture of excellence, collaboration, and continuous improvement.

Required qualifications, capabilities and skills

  • Bachelor’s degree required
  • 10+ years of credit risk management experience
  • Strong understanding of consumer lending profit and loss and key drivers of credit card loss and profitability
  • Proven track record in product collaboration, risk analytics, and stakeholder management.
  • Exceptional analytical, strategic thinking, and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ills with experience engaging senior leaders and external partners.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ead and develop high-performing teams.
  • Experience with audit processes and maintaining strong documentation and controls.
